As starburst galaxies show a star formation rate up to several hundred times larger than the one in a typical galaxy, the expected supernova rate is higher than average. This in turn implies a high rate of long gamma ray bursts (GRBs), which are extreme supernova events. We present a catalog of 127 local starburst galaxies with redshifts of z < 0.03. Using this catalog we investigate the possibility of detecting neutrinos from Gamma Ray Bursts from nearby starburst galaxies. We show that the rate of long GRBs is correlated to the supernova rate which in turn is correlated to the far infrared output. For the entire catalog, 0.03 GRB per year are expected to occur. The true number can even be higher since only the brightest sources were included in the catalog.
